WSO presents Manitoba Remembers: A COVID Elegy
Description
April 25, 2022
The Winnipeg Symphony Orchestra presents Manitoba Remembers: A COVID Elegy, on Thursday, April 28th, featuring music, images, and stories to commemorate the province’s pandemic experience.
